linux虚拟机安装oracle

本文档详述了在Linux虚拟机上安装Oracle数据库的完整过程,包括前提准备、安装步骤、创建监听、创建Oracle数据实例、问题排查和使用plsql连接远程数据库。主要步骤涉及创建用户和用户组、设置目录、修改系统标识、安装依赖软件包、关闭防火墙和selinux、调整内核参数、限制oracle用户资源、配置环境变量以及上传和启动安装Oracle数据库。
摘要由CSDN通过智能技术生成

一、前提准备

首先你要下载一个vmware,然后安装centos或者其他也可以。

下载地址:

     https://download.oracle.com/otn/linux/oracle11g/R2/linux.x64_11gR2_database_1of2.zip

     https://download.oracle.com/otn/linux/oracle11g/R2/linux.x64_11gR2_database_2of2.zip

二、开始安装

1)创建运行oracle数据库的系统用户和用户组

[root@CENTOS ~]# groupadd oinstall    #创建用户组oinstall
[root@CENTOS ~]# groupadd dba       #创建用户组dba
[root@CENTOS ~]# useradd -g oinstall -g dba -m oracle   #创建oracle用户,并加入到oinstall和dba用户组
[root@CENTOS ~]# passwd oracle   #设置oracle新的登录密码
更改用户 oracle 的密码 。
新的 密码:
无效的密码: 密码包含用户名在某些地方
重新输入新的 密码:
抱歉,密码不匹配。
新的 密码:
重新输入新的 密码:
passwd:所有的身份验证令牌已经成功更新。
[root@CENTOS ~]# id oracle     #查看新建的oracle用户
uid=1001(oracle) gid=1002(dba) 组=1002(dba)

注:

1.oracle清单组(一般为oinstall)

2.数据库管理员(OSDBA,一般为dba)

3.数据库操作员组(OSOPER,一般为oper)后面再安装oracle数据库的时候把OSOPER组也设置是dba组

2)创建oracle数据库安装目录

[root@CENTOS ~]# mkdir -p /data/oracle        #创建oracle安装目录
[root@CENTOS ~]# mkdir -p /data/oraInventory     #创建oracle数据库配置文件目录
[root@CENTOS ~]# mkdir -p /data/database     #创建oracle软件包解压目录
[root@CENTOS ~]# cd /data/
[root@CENTOS data]# ls
database  oracle  oraInventory
[root@CENTOS data]# chown -R oracle:oinstall /data/oracle    #设置目录所有者为oinstall用户组的Oracle用户
[root@CENTOS data]# chown -R oracle:oinstall /data/oraInventory
[root@CENTOS data]# chown -R oracle:oinstall /data/database

3)修改os系统标识(oracle默认不支持CentOS系统安装

[root@CENTOS data]# cat /proc/version
Linux version 3.10.0-327.el7.x86_64 (builder@kbuilder.dev.centos.org) (gcc version 4.8.3 20140911 (Red Hat 4.8.3-9) (GCC) ) #1 SMP Thu Nov 19 22:10:57 UTC 2015
您在 /var/spool/mail/root 中有新邮件
[root@CENTOS data]# cat /etc/redhat-release 
CentOS Linux release 7.2.1511 (Core) 
[root@CENTOS data]# vi /etc/redhat-release 
[root@CENTOS data]# cat /etc/redhat-release 
# CentOS Linux release 7.2.1511 (Core) 
redhat-7
[root@CENTOS data]# 

注:  #释掉CentOS Linux release 7.2.1511 (Core) 添加redhat-7;

4)安装oracle数据库所需要的软件包

linux各个版本所需软件包:https://docs.oracle.com/cd/E11882_01/install.112/e47689/pre_install.htm#BABCFJFG

安装包检测:

[root@CENTOS ~]# rpm -q binutils compat-libcap1 gcc gcc-c++ glibc glibc-devel ksh libaio libaio-devel libgcc libstdc++ libstdc++-devel libXi libXtst make sysstat
操作系统:Oracle Linux 7 and Red Hat Enterprise Linux 7
The following packages (or later versions) must be installed:
binutils-2.23.52.0.1-12.el7.x86_64 
compat-libcap1-1.10-3.el7.x86_64 
gcc-4.8.2-3.el7.x86_64 
gcc-c++-4.8.2-3.el7.x86_64 
glibc-2.17-36.el7.i686 
glibc-2.17-36.el7.x86_64 
glibc-devel-2.17-36.el7.i686 
glibc-devel-2.17-36.el7.x86_64 
ksh
libaio-0.3.
  • 1
    点赞
  • 15
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值